Output dd3b74b3ad8f9f154a9d24dca493d8991691ad7fa0580f3027fdd6fd52621356:0

value
1010312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55d3092149972c16b0d6905c501bc3e460d5bf3a OP_EQUAL
address
39WpAs5v1Nj5ej7Tnw5y9EyHBigB2hBnNs
transaction
dd3b74b3ad8f9f154a9d24dca493d8991691ad7fa0580f3027fdd6fd52621356
confirmations
338085
spent
true